Director, Digital Design & Verification

Renesas Electronics · Chandler, AZ · 1 wk ago
On-siteManufacturingF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Deliver high-quality digital design and verification across all programs (schedule, performance, silicon success)
  • Achieve predictable execution with early risk identification and strong mitigation frameworks
  • Improve first-pass silicon success rate through disciplined verification and robust design practices
  • Enable faster time-to-market through reuse, automation, and methodology standardization
  • Build the site into a self-sufficient digital & verification hub, reducing dependency on external sites

Core Responsibilities

  • Technical & Architecture Leadership:
    • Guide architecture decisions for digital control systems, power management FSMs, and system interfaces
    • Ensure robust design practices across: RTL quality (coding standards, lint, CDC), Timing closure (STA, constraints), DFT/scan and test readiness
    • Drive design reuse strategy to improve productivity and consistency
  • Verification Excellence:
    • Establish a world-class DV capability including: Coverage-driven verification, SystemVerilog/UVM environments, Formal verification where applicable, AMS/DMS co-simulation for mixed-signal validation
    • Define verification plans that ensure full coverage and sign-off confidence
    • Drive automation and regression efficiency to scale execution
  • Execution & Delivery:
    • Own delivery across all digital and DV activities with clear accountability
    • Drive execution rigor: Milestone planning, Risk tracking and mitigation, Transparent status reporting
    • Ensure consistent on-time tape-out with high-quality silicon
  • Organization & Talent:
    • Build and scale a high-performing digital & verification team
    • Define roles, expectations, and career progression aligned with job leveling frameworks
    • Develop technical leaders and mentors to increase organizational leverage
    • Hire, retain, and grow capability aligned with site strategy
  • Methodology & Continuous Improvement:
    • Institutionalize standardized design and verification flows
    • Drive continuous improvements in: Productivity (reuse, automation), Quality (coverage, bug escape reduction), Efficiency (cycle time reduction)
    • Promote a culture of data-driven decision making and engineering rigor
